New to the downtown Sioux Falls skyline is a mixed-use apartment building demonstrating innovation, sustainability and the warmth of a natural structural material - wood. This project is the first modern mass timber project in South Dakota. At 4-storeys, the building consists primarily of loft apartments but also ties into a 2-storey mass timber office.
Located near a rail yard, the local owner group wanted to pay tribute to historical materials such as wood, used in warehouses of old. The exposed DLT ceilings in the residential units promote well-being, biophilia and an inviting living space.
